XPathMessageQuery.Evaluate Метод
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Оценивает запрос сообщения Xpath.
Перегрузки
Evaluate<TResult>(Message) |
Проверяет запрос XPath по заданному Message. |
Evaluate<TResult>(MessageBuffer) |
Проверяет запрос XPath по заданному MessageBuffer. |
Evaluate<TResult>(Message)
Проверяет запрос XPath по заданному Message.
public:
generic <typename TResult>
override TResult Evaluate(System::ServiceModel::Channels::Message ^ message);
public override TResult Evaluate<TResult> (System.ServiceModel.Channels.Message message);
override this.Evaluate : System.ServiceModel.Channels.Message -> 'Result
Public Overrides Function Evaluate(Of TResult) (message As Message) As TResult
Параметры типа
- TResult
Тип получаемых данных.
Параметры
- message
- Message
Сообщение для запроса.
Возвращаемое значение
- TResult
Данные, полученные из сообщения.
Применяется к
Evaluate<TResult>(MessageBuffer)
Проверяет запрос XPath по заданному MessageBuffer.
public:
generic <typename TResult>
override TResult Evaluate(System::ServiceModel::Channels::MessageBuffer ^ buffer);
public override TResult Evaluate<TResult> (System.ServiceModel.Channels.MessageBuffer buffer);
override this.Evaluate : System.ServiceModel.Channels.MessageBuffer -> 'Result
Public Overrides Function Evaluate(Of TResult) (buffer As MessageBuffer) As TResult
Параметры типа
- TResult
Тип получаемых данных.
Параметры
- buffer
- MessageBuffer
Буфер сообщений для запроса.
Возвращаемое значение
- TResult
Данные, полученные из буфера сообщений.